lonewolf69 Posted January 4, 2013 Author Report Share Posted January 4, 2013 Good news so far!!! The new bolt is really good, ZParts is giving a HARDER recoil than the stock VFC/UMAREX Bolt, but it's only NOTICIBLE it's not a major/significant difference. The steel bolt is show NO SIGNS of wearing at all on the corner that catches on the BOLT CATCH... The NOZZLE set that came with my M27 must have been the 2nd gen(?) version with the SILVER piston head 2 pcs in total. While the new one from Taiwan, is a SINGLE piece unit with VER. 3.0 clearly stamped on Nozzle Set. hitmanhigger Posted January 8, 2013 Report Share Posted January 8, 2013 So I couldn't wait and I dropped some money on a 416c this past weekend. Sadly, the bolt catch no long works after like 3 mags. The nozzle was also sticking a lot after the bolt catch stopped working and i'm wondering if it's dude to the corner of the bolt where the bolt catch locks onto being worn out is causing all these problems. For the couple mags that I put through it, it was pretty solid. The gun is at home in Hong Kong while i'm away at work during the week. So don't get to test it anymore until next weekend. A shame that Umarex and VFC use metal that is so bad that even G&P pot metal bolts last longer then that. I'm waiting for WGC to get the z-parts steel bolt in next week and I'll get that. I think it should solve all the problems and I'm sure Lonewolf will give us all a better idea of the bolt once he tests it all out. I also did a test with a pro-win version 2 mag that I have for my viper and G&P guns, it fits into this 416c perfectly and even the dimensions look similar on the mags, but it seems that the hammer doesn't have enough power to knock open the valve on the mag.
